Alestorm: When it comes to metal bands, Alestorm of Perth, Scotland definitely has something that others do not.
They pack quite a punch and focus on pirate-related topics and terminology rather than other popular topics.
Being able to move forward in the correct direction with regard to a new sound that is still catchy is something that Alestorm has excelled at, and they have brought this sound to many listeners.
They are a favorite of young and older people alike due to their unique sound, and this does a whole lot to secure the band's reputation as a very creative group.
Being able to adequately embrace their unique offerings could be difficult for some, but for most this is part of Alestorm's charm.
With a few studio albums already out and a tour planned in 2012 this is still a very active group, and one that will be around for quite some time to come.
